Current Situation on I-95 South in Richmond
Let's get right to the heart of the matter. Accidents on I-95 South in Richmond can cause major headaches, and today is no exception. Knowing the current situation is crucial for planning your route and avoiding unnecessary delays. So, what's the latest?
First off, check live traffic maps. These maps, like Google Maps or Waze, provide real-time information on traffic conditions. Look for red or dark orange sections, which indicate heavy congestion or stopped traffic. These maps usually get updated super fast, so you'll get the most current info.
Next, tune into local news. Local news channels often have traffic reporters who give live updates during morning and evening broadcasts. They'll tell you exactly where the accident occurred, how many lanes are affected, and any estimated time for clearance. This is super useful for getting a comprehensive overview.
Don't forget social media! Check Twitter for updates from local news outlets, the Virginia Department of Transportation (VDOT), and even other commuters. Use hashtags like #RichmondTraffic, #I95South, or #VAtraffic to find relevant posts. But remember, always verify the information before relying on it completely.
VDOT's website and 511 system are also your friends. VDOT provides real-time traffic information on its website and through its 511 phone service. You can find details on incidents, road closures, and construction zones. It's a reliable source that's worth checking before you hit the road.
Finally, consider alternative routes. If the traffic is a nightmare, think about taking a detour. Back roads or parallel routes might add a bit of time to your journey, but they can save you from sitting in standstill traffic for hours. A little planning can make a big difference!

Causes of Accidents on I-95 South
Okay, let's talk about why these accidents happen in the first place. Understanding the common causes can help you stay safe and avoid contributing to the problem. So, what usually leads to accidents on I-95 South?
Speeding is a major factor. I-95 can tempt drivers to put the pedal to the metal, but exceeding the speed limit significantly increases the risk of accidents. High speeds reduce reaction time and increase the severity of collisions. Always stick to the posted speed limit and adjust your speed according to weather conditions.
Distracted driving is another huge culprit. With smartphones, infotainment systems, and other gadgets, it's easy to get distracted behind the wheel. Texting, talking on the phone, fiddling with the radio, or even eating can take your focus off the road. Remember, driving requires your full attention.
Following too closely is a classic mistake. Tailgating doesn't give you enough time to react if the car in front of you suddenly brakes. Maintain a safe following distance – at least three seconds – to ensure you have enough room to stop safely.
Aggressive driving behaviors also contribute to accidents. Things like speeding, tailgating, and weaving in and out of traffic create a dangerous environment for everyone. Stay calm, be patient, and avoid aggressive maneuvers. Road rage never helps!
Inclement weather can make driving conditions treacherous. Rain, snow, fog, and ice reduce visibility and traction, making it harder to control your vehicle. Slow down, turn on your headlights, and increase your following distance when the weather is bad.
Driver fatigue is often overlooked. Long drives can lead to fatigue, which impairs judgment and slows reaction time. Take regular breaks, get enough sleep before your trip, and avoid driving when you're feeling tired.
Poor vehicle maintenance can also play a role. Worn tires, faulty brakes, and other mechanical issues can increase the risk of accidents. Make sure your vehicle is in good working order before hitting the road.
